Monday, June 22, 2026 - A 71-year-old cleric, Omotayo Ezekiel Fajana, was found d3ad in a hotel in Akungba-Akoko, Ondo State, just hours before he was due to be crowned as the Head Prayer Warrior Father of a Cherubim and Seraphim Church.
According to Daily Trust, Fajana had travelled to the town
to attend a church programme at Ogo Orimolade C&S Church, Okerigbo, where
he was expected to be formally installed into the spiritual position.
However, the event took a tragic turn when the elderly
church leader was reportedly discovered lifeless in the hotel where he had
lodged ahead of the ceremony.
The circumstances surrounding his d3ath have since sparked
concerns among family members and church associates, leading to a police
investigation.
Sources disclosed that controversy arose after the
deceased’s body was allegedly moved from the hotel to a mortuary in
neighbouring Ikare-Akoko before a formal medical certification of death was
obtained.
The development reportedly raised questions about whether
proper procedures were followed after the cleric’s d3ath was discovered.
Family members, unsettled by the circumstances, are said to
have petitioned law enforcement authorities, prompting a full-scale
investigation into the incident.
Detectives are currently working to determine the exact
cause of d3ath and reconstruct the events leading to the tragedy, including
identifying those who were with the deceased before he was found d3ad.
As part of the ongoing investigation, three persons have
reportedly been taken into custody and are assisting the police with inquiries.
The spokesperson of the Ondo State Police Command, DSP Jimoh
Abayomi, who confirmed the incident to Daily Trust said the matter is under
active investigation.
According to him, detectives are examining all aspects of
the case to establish whether any foul play was involved.
He assured that anyone found culpable in connection with the
incident would be prosecuted in accordance with the law.
